외국어 교육에서 산업체 현장실습 수업 방안 연구

Study on Teaching Methods for Industrial Field Training in Foreign Language Education

이길연

동북아시아문화학회 동북아 문화연구 제81집 2024.12 pp.103-122

This study explores the integration of industry-linked field training into foreign language education, specifically focusing on its effectiveness in enhancing students' practical language skills and workplace adaptability. In the era of rapid globalization and digitalization, the demand for foreign language proficiency across various industries has significantly increased. This trend highlights the growing importance of equipping students not only with theoretical knowledge but also with practical language skills and problem-solving abilities that can be applied effectively in professional contexts. To address these needs, a field training-based instructional model was developed and implemented within a Chinese Business course. This model was designed to evaluate how industry-linked training influences students’ readiness to adapt to workplace environments and their overall job performance. By engaging students in real-world industry settings, the model aimed to bridge the gap between academic learning and the demands of professional life. The findings of the study reveal several key outcomes. First, the inclusion of industry field training provided students with opportunities to apply their language skills in authentic work scenarios. This practical application not only enhanced their linguistic proficiency but also fostered critical thinking and problem-solving abilities as they navigated challenges in real-time. Furthermore, collaborative learning activities such as mentoring sessions and team-based projects played a pivotal role in boosting student motivation and fostering a sense of synergy among participants. Post-training activities, including reflective journaling and presentations, proved to be effective in consolidating the knowledge and skills gained during the training. These reflective practices enabled students to critically analyze their experiences, reinforcing their learning and building confidence in their ability to utilize language skills in professional contexts. As a result, students demonstrated a heightened readiness to meet the demands of the workforce, with increased confidence in their ability to contribute meaningfully in industry-related roles. The study concludes that educational programs which integrate theoretical instruction with practical, industry-based experiences are highly effective in strengthening students' employability skills. Such programs not only provide foundational resources for developing industry-academia field training models but also contribute to the broader goal of preparing students for the evolving demands of the global workforce. Moreover, the instructional model developed through this study is adaptable across various fields of study, offering a versatile and scalable framework that can support students in diverse academic and professional disciplines.
